XML 150 R95.htm IDEA: XBRL DOCUMENT v2.4.1.9
Real Estate Securities - Additional Information (Detail) (USD $)
12 Months Ended
Dec. 31, 2014
Investment
Dec. 31, 2013
Investment
Dec. 31, 2012
Investment Holdings [Line Items]      
Trading securities $ 111,606,000us-gaap_TradingSecurities $ 124,555,000us-gaap_TradingSecurities  
Number of AFS securities 290rwt_NumberOfAvailableForSaleSecurities 303rwt_NumberOfAvailableForSaleSecurities  
Number of securities in unrealized loss position 31us-gaap_AvailableforsaleSecuritiesInUnrealizedLossPositionsQualitativeDisclosureNumberOfPositions1 76us-gaap_AvailableforsaleSecuritiesInUnrealizedLossPositionsQualitativeDisclosureNumberOfPositions1  
Number of securities in a continuous unrealized loss position for twelve consecutive months or longer 10rwt_NumberOfSecuritiesContinuousUnrealizedLossPositionMoreThanTwelveMonths 5rwt_NumberOfSecuritiesContinuousUnrealizedLossPositionMoreThanTwelveMonths  
Gross unrealized losses on AFS securities 3,000,000us-gaap_AvailableForSaleSecuritiesAccumulatedGrossUnrealizedLossBeforeTax    
Other than temporary impairment loss on AFS securities 5,000,000us-gaap_OtherThanTemporaryImpairmentLossesInvestmentsAvailableforsaleSecurities    
Other market valuation adjustments (10,146,000)rwt_OtherMarketValuationAdjustments (5,709,000)rwt_OtherMarketValuationAdjustments 1,539,000rwt_OtherMarketValuationAdjustments
Residential      
Investment Holdings [Line Items]      
Marketable securities, due from five to ten years 2,000,000us-gaap_AvailableForSaleSecuritiesDebtMaturitiesAfterFiveThroughTenYearsAmortizedCost
/ invest_InvestmentSecuritiesClassA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
   
Marketable securities, less than five years 8,000,000us-gaap_AvailableForSaleSecuritiesDebtMaturitiesAfterOneThroughFiveYearsAmortizedCost
/ invest_InvestmentSecuritiesClassAxis
= us-gaap_ResidentialMortgageBackedSecuritiesMember
   
Interest Only Securities      
Investment Holdings [Line Items]      
Trading securities 96,000,000us-gaap_TradingSecurities
/ us-gaap_InvestmentTypeAxis
= rwt_InterestOnlySecuritiesMember
   
Senior Securities      
Investment Holdings [Line Items]      
Trading securities 101,753,000us-gaap_TradingSecurities
/ us-gaap_InvestmentTypeAxis
= rwt_SeniorSecuritiesMember
119,575,000us-gaap_TradingSecurities
/ us-gaap_InvestmentTypeAxis
= rwt_SeniorSecuritiesMember
 
Senior Securities | Trading Securities      
Investment Holdings [Line Items]      
Trading securities 6,000us-gaap_TradingSecurities
/ invest_InvestmentSecuritiesClassAxis
= rwt_TradingSecuritiesMember
/ us-gaap_InvestmentTypeAxis
= rwt_SeniorSecuritiesMember
   
Senior Securities | Prime      
Investment Holdings [Line Items]      
Trading securities 93,802,000us-gaap_TradingSecurities
/ invest_InvestmentSecuritiesClassAxis
= us-gaap_ResidentialPrimeFinancingReceivableMember
/ us-gaap_InvestmentTypeAxis
= rwt_SeniorSecuritiesMember
110,505,000us-gaap_TradingSecurities
/ invest_InvestmentSecuritiesClassAxis
= us-gaap_ResidentialPrimeFinancingReceivableMember
/ us-gaap_InvestmentTypeAxis
= rwt_SeniorSecuritiesMember
 
Securities financed through non-recourse resecuritization entity 105,000,000rwt_SecuritiesFinancedThroughNonrecourseResecuritization
/ invest_InvestmentSecuritiesClassAxis
= us-gaap_ResidentialPrimeFinancingReceivableMember
/ us-gaap_InvestmentTypeAxis
= rwt_SeniorSecuritiesMember
131,000,000rwt_SecuritiesFinancedThroughNonrecourseResecuritization
/ invest_InvestmentSecuritiesClassAxis
= us-gaap_ResidentialPrimeFinancingReceivableMember
/ us-gaap_InvestmentTypeAxis
= rwt_SeniorSecuritiesMember
 
Senior Securities | Non-prime      
Investment Holdings [Line Items]      
Trading securities 7,951,000us-gaap_TradingSecurities
/ invest_InvestmentSecuritiesClassAxis
= us-gaap_ResidentialSubprimeFinancingReceivableMember
/ us-gaap_InvestmentTypeAxis
= rwt_SeniorSecuritiesMember
9,070,000us-gaap_TradingSecurities
/ invest_InvestmentSecuritiesClassAxis
= us-gaap_ResidentialSubprimeFinancingReceivableMember
/ us-gaap_InvestmentTypeAxis
= rwt_SeniorSecuritiesMember
 
Securities financed through non-recourse resecuritization entity 117,000,000rwt_SecuritiesFinancedThroughNonrecourseResecuritization
/ invest_InvestmentSecuritiesClassAxis
= us-gaap_ResidentialSubprimeFinancingReceivableMember
/ us-gaap_InvestmentTypeAxis
= rwt_SeniorSecuritiesMember
132,000,000rwt_SecuritiesFinancedThroughNonrecourseResecuritization
/ invest_InvestmentSecuritiesClassAxis
= us-gaap_ResidentialSubprimeFinancingReceivableMember
/ us-gaap_InvestmentTypeAxis
= rwt_SeniorSecuritiesMember
 
Residential Subordinate Securities      
Investment Holdings [Line Items]      
Trading securities 10,000,000us-gaap_TradingSecurities
/ us-gaap_InvestmentTypeAxis
= rwt_ResidentialSubordinateSecuritiesMember
   
Residential Subordinate Securities | Trading Securities      
Investment Holdings [Line Items]      
Unpaid principal balance 21,000,000us-gaap_InvestmentOwnedBalancePrincipalAmount
/ invest_InvestmentSecuritiesClassAxis
= rwt_TradingSecuritiesMember
/ us-gaap_InvestmentTypeAxis
= rwt_ResidentialSubordinateSecuritiesMember
   
Residential Senior and Subordinate Securities | Trading Securities      
Investment Holdings [Line Items]      
Unpaid principal balance 6,000,000us-gaap_InvestmentOwnedBalancePrincipalAmount
/ invest_InvestmentSecuritiesClassAxis
= rwt_TradingSecuritiesMember
/ us-gaap_InvestmentTypeAxis
= rwt_ResidentialSeniorSecuritiesMember
   
Available-for-sale Securities      
Investment Holdings [Line Items]      
Other market valuation adjustments $ 1,000,000rwt_OtherMarketValuationAdjustments
/ us-gaap_InvestmentTypeAxis
= us-gaap_AvailableforsaleSecuritiesMember